This product is engineered to meet the demands of high-performance electrical distribution systems, providing a seamless integration into your existing infrastructure.</p><p>With a rated current of 800 A, the Nybus Chassis ensures efficient power distribution across various components. It operates effectively at both 50 Hz and 60 Hz frequencies, offering flexibility for different operational environments. The chassis boasts an impressive rated short time withstand current of 50 kA, which underscores its capability to handle high fault conditions without compromising safety or functionality.</p><p>Featuring a configuration with 21 poles, this chassis is versatile enough to support complex electrical setups. Each pole has a pitch size of 30 mm, allowing for compact yet effective arrangement within the system. The RWB pole configuration further enhances its adaptability in diverse applications.</p><p>The bulbar cross-section measures at 8 x 40 sq-mm, providing substantial conductive capacity while maintaining structural integrity. This design choice ensures that the Nybus Chassis can sustain high currents over extended periods without overheating or degrading performance.</p><p>Designed with practicality in mind, the single feed type simplifies installation and maintenance processes by reducing complexity in wiring configurations. Additionally, it fits seamlessly into XT2 frame sizes, making it compatible with other components within your electrical setup.</p><p>Compliance with AS/NZS 61439.1:2016 standards guarantees that this chassis adheres to stringent safety and performance criteria specific to Australian conditions.
